NSW Health Pathology in Newcastle is seeking an Office Coordinator to provide high-level administrative and operational support to the corporate team in a fast-paced healthcare environment.
Based in our corporate office, this role focuses on ensuring smooth day-to-day functions, handling multiple tasks with a proactive mindset, and contributing to the efficiency of our healthcare operations. Temporary full-time until September 2026 with potential for ongoing employment.
Employment Type: Temporary Full Time up until September 2026 with potential for ongoing employment
Position Classification: Administration Officer Level 4
Remuneration: $78,183.85 - $79,973.57 per annum + Superannuation
Hours Per Week: 38
Requisition ID: REQ690072
Location: Newcastle
Applications Close: 20 September 2026 - 11:59pm
